Islamabad: Finance Ministry Tuesday released more funds to the Election Commission of Pakistan (ECP) for the general elections.
According to the announcement issued by the Ministry of Finance, funds of Rs17.40 billion have been issued to the Election Commission.
It has been stated that the Ministry of Finance had previously released 10 billion rupees and now a total of Rs27.40 billion have been issued to the Election Commission.
It is pertinent to note that 42 billion rupees were allocated for the election in the budget. The Election Commission had summoned the Finance Secretary yesterday due to non-disbursement of funds.
